Mini Pineapple Upside-Down Cheesecakes

Delightful bite-sized cheesecakes featuring caramelized pineapple, rich cheesecake filling, and a crunchy biscuit crust, perfect for any gathering.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 22 minutes
Total Time 35 minutes
Course Dessert
Cuisine American
Servings 12 pieces
Calories 200 kcal

Ingredients
  

For the topping

  • 1 can pineapple slices in juice, drained and cut into small pieces About 400g
  • 12 pcs maraschino cherries Adds a festive touch
  • 50 g light brown sugar For caramel flavor
  • 50 g unsalted butter, melted Forms the foundation of the topping

For the crust

  • 100 g digestive biscuits (or graham crackers), crushed Provides a crunchy texture
  • 1 tbsp granulated sugar Enhances sweetness

For the cheesecake filling

  • 450 g cream cheese, softened Ensures a rich and smooth filling
  • 100 g granulated sugar Sweetens the filling
  • 2 large eggs Helps the filling set
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ract Enhances flavor
  • 1 tbsp plain flour Helps stabilize the cheesecake
  • 60 ml sour cream Adds a hint of tanginess

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• Preheat your oven to 180°C (350°F). Grease a 12-cup muffin tin well.
  • In a small bowl, combine the melted butter and brown sugar, stirring until blended. Evenly divide this mixture among the muffin cups.
  • Place a few pieces of pineapple and a maraschino cherry in each cup.

Crust Preparation

  • In a medium bowl, mix together the digestive biscuit crumbs, melted butter, and granulated sugar until thoroughly combined.
  • Press a spoonful of this crumb mixture into the bottom of each muffin cup over the pineapple and cherry.

Cheesecake Filling

  • In a large bowl, beat the softened cream cheese and sugar together until smooth and creamy.
  •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ition.
  • Incorporate the vanilla extract and flour until just combined.
  • Fold in the sour cream until fully smooth and creamy.
  • Spoon this cheesecake filling over the crusts in the muffin cups, filling them nearly to the top.

Baking

  • Bake the cheesecakes in the preheated oven for 18-22 minutes, until set and slightly golden around the edges.
  • Remove from the oven and let them cool in the muffin tin for about 10 minutes.
  • Run a knife around the edges and invert the muffin tin onto a tray to release the cheesecakes.

Serving

  • Allow the mini cheesecakes to cool completely before serving. Chill for a firmer texture if desired.
  • Serve as is or garnish with a dollop of whipped cream.

Notes

For healthier alternatives, use low-fat cream cheese or Greek yogurt, and honey instead of sugar. Avoid overmixing the cheesecake batter.
